En una columna tengo el Número de Seguridad Social, en el cual los
caracteres 5 y 6 contienen el año de nacimiento. Quiero calcular la edad
aproximada a partir de esos caracteres, pero no sé qué función usar.
Gracias de antemano
> En una columna tengo el Numero de Seguridad Social... los caracteres 5 y 6 contienen el a#o de nacimiento.
> Quiero calcular la edad aproximada a partir de esos caracteres, pero no se que funcion usar...
si solo quieres una aproximacion SIN meses y dias... prueba con una formula +/- como la siguiente:
=a�o(hoy())-1900-extrae(a2,5,2)
si requieres de una aproximacion mas precisa, sera necesario encontrar la forma de construir una fecha mas completa
despues podras usar la funcion =sifecha(...
consulta acerca de su uso (y otras alternativas) en el siguiente articulo:
http://www.teladearana.es/seccion/excel/119-fechas.html
si cualquier duda (o informacion adicional)... comentas ?
saudos,
hector.
Una excelente y rápida respuesta.
Con más detenimiento leeré acerca del artículo que comentas, ya que no
requiero un detalle, sólo la edad aproximada, pero me fue muy útil tu
aportación.
Saludos.
"Héctor Miguel" wrote:
> hola, GCervantes !
>
> > En una columna tengo el Numero de Seguridad Social... los caracteres 5 y 6 contienen el a#o de nacimiento.
> > Quiero calcular la edad aproximada a partir de esos caracteres, pero no se que funcion usar...
>
> si solo quieres una aproximacion SIN meses y dias... prueba con una formula +/- como la siguiente:
>
> =año(hoy())-1900-extrae(a2,5,2)
> Y si mi excel esta en ingles?
solo cambia la formula propuesta para espanol:
>>> =a�o(hoy())-1900-extrae(a2,5,2)
por: =year(today())-1900-mid(a2,5,2)
saludos,
hector.